Job description
The Program Coordinator supports the operational and administrative functions of a multi-year program designed to shrink health disparities in the San Gabriel Valley.
This is a part-time grant funded position that will end on 11/30/2025, with the possibility of an extension until 11/30/2026.
We require all employees to comply with our Mandatory Vaccination Policy. As a condition of employment individuals will be asked to provide proof of compliance.
Main Responsibilities:
- Conduct door-to-door surveys and assessments in the assigned areas of the San Gabriel Valley
- Support planning and coordination of a program activities and operations
- Coordinate and maintain applicable program schedules and agendas, which may include tracking deadlines, deliverables, communication with management and/or stakeholders
- Help deliver general welfare interventions to the assigned communities of the San Gabriel Valley
- Use software apps and tools to collect and report relevant data tracking community health metrics
- Other duties as assigned by the Program and Area Managers
Scope and Travel:
- Extensive travel by foot and by car within the San Gabriel Valley (Communities of Rosemead, El Monte, South El Monte, South San Gabriel), as well as travel to and from CORE’s Los Angeles Headquarters (Chinatown)
